Key features that are important to think about when buying Chefs Shoes
With long shifts and demanding kitchen environments, a chef will want shoes that provide cushioning, breath-ability, safety. Lightweight materials also help to keep their feet comfortable throughout the day. They also make sure you remain compliant with kitchen health & safety regulations.
Polyurethane (PU) is a popular material used in chefs shoes as it’s lightweight, flexible, and durable. Footwear with PU or rubber insoles offers excellent cushioning, while shoes with light, breathable uppers and moisture-wicking linings help keep feet dry and cool.
Chefs are often prone to foot ache due to the long hours spent standing and walking on hard surfaces. Chefs shoes with proper arch support and cushioning can help alleviate foot pain and provide relief to flat feet, improving the working environment for chefs and maintaining productivity.
Chef’s shoes with wider toe boxes can help alleviate toe pain, prevent corn, and are extremely comfortable.
Shoes that fit poorly can cause blisters, sores, and other foot problems. Chef’s footwear with a roomy toe box and a snug heel can help prevent slipping and rubbing, ensuring a comfortable and secure fit.
Lightweight chefs pumps can help reduce fatigue and prevent muscle strains, allowing you to complete your work more efficiently and comfortably.
Safety
Safety is a critical aspect to consider when choosing chefs shoes. The kitchen is a dangerous environment, with various hazards that pose a potential risk to your feet. Choosing the right pair of shoes can help protect you from accidents, injuries, and even long-term damage to your feet.
One of the most crucial safety features of chef shoes is slip resistance. Chefs are always on the move, and the kitchen is a wet, greasy, and slippery environment. Without the grip of these soles, chefs risk slipping, falling, and injuring themselves.
Chefs shoes come with composite safety toes. They provide excellent protection against falling objects and sharp tools. These innovative shoes resist oils, chemicals, and other liquids and can help prevent slips and accidents.
Chef shoes should never be open-toed as they do not adequately protect a chef’s feet in the kitchen environment. A kitchen is a hazardous place, with sharp objects, hot surfaces, and spills posing potential risks to your feet.
What style of shoes should chefs wear
Whether for women or men, chef shoes are specially designed to cater to the unique needs of each wearer.
Slip-on chef shoes are popular for chefs who value convenience and ease of wear. They are shoes that can be easily put on and removed without needing laces or buckles.
Slip-on chef shoes are available in various materials, styles, and designs, making them a versatile choice for any chef shoe collection.
Leather chef shoes are a classic and stylish option for chefs who want a polished and professional look in the kitchen. Leather is a durable and high-quality material that can provide excellent support and protection for your feet during long hours of standing and walking.
Leather chef shoes also offer a range of benefits that can make them a worthwhile investment for any chef.
Many chefs nowadays prefer trainers as their perfect pair, thanks to their comfort and style. With proper support for the back, breathability, and exceptional durability, trainers are the perfect choice for those in the industry seeking a comfortable yet fashionable option.
